Course Details
•
Telehealth Communication Fundamentals — Understanding the basics of telehealth communication, including best practices for virtual communication and patient engagement.
•
Crisis Response & Management — Learning how to respond and manage crises in a telehealth setting, including protocols for emergency situations and patient safety.
•
Legal & Ethical Considerations — Examining the legal and ethical implications of telehealth communication, including data privacy and security, informed consent, and malpractice liability.
•
Cultural Competency & Sensitivity — Developing cultural competency and sensitivity in telehealth communication, including strategies for addressing language barriers, cultural differences, and health disparities.
•
Patient-Centered Communication — Mastering patient-centered communication skills in telehealth, including active listening, empathy, and building rapport with patients in a virtual setting.
•
Technology & Tools for Telehealth Communication — Exploring technology and tools for telehealth communication, including video conferencing software, electronic health records, and patient portals.
•
Patient Education & Counseling in Telehealth — Learning how to effectively educate and counsel patients in a telehealth setting, including strategies for promoting patient engagement and self-management.
•
Quality Improvement & Evaluation in Telehealth Communication — Evaluating the effectiveness of telehealth communication and implementing strategies for quality improvement, including patient satisfaction surveys and performance metrics.
